Solar System Design & Permitting
Design and permitting in Encino adds roughly $1,500-$3,000 to a project and takes 3-6 weeks depending on LADWP queue and city plan check. We handle the drawings, the structural review, the tilt and azimuth calculations, and all the paperwork. Encino sits entirely within LADWP service territory, which means the interconnection application, the net metering tariff, and the Solar Incentive Program all run through a completely different process than SCE areas like Calabasas or Thousand Oaks. Common Solar Panel Installation Problems We See in Encino Homes
- Shading from mature live oaks. Encino’s namesake oak canopy is beautiful and protected, which means you cannot legally trim many of these trees. A string inverter array with even one panel shaded can trip rapid shutdown and take the entire system offline during peak afternoon sun. Microinverters or DC optimizers are effectively non-negotiable here.
- Leaking tile-hook mounts on barrel-tile roofs. The Encino Hills are filled with Mediterranean and Spanish Colonial Revival homes built with clay barrel tiles. Installers who don’t work in this housing stock regularly skip the specialized flashing and sealant, and the first rain shows the mistake on your ceiling.
- Heat island production loss. Encino regularly records temperatures 10-15°F above simultaneous readings in coastal LA. Panels operate well past the 25°C STC baseline on summer afternoons, compressing voltage output exactly when your AC load and LADWP export value peak. Low temperature coefficient panels and proper roof standoff for airflow are not optional here.
- Legacy string inverters on 1950s-60s tract ranches. The Encino flats north of Ventura are dense with post-WWII ranch homes, many with low-slope rooflines that require racking adjustments for optimal tilt. Older string inverter systems on these roofs fail more in Encino’s sustained heat than they do in cooler coastal cities, and replacement often means a full redesign, not a one-for-one swap.
Pricing for Solar Panel Installation in Encino, CA
Here are honest numbers for Encino specifically. A full rooftop installation runs $15,000-$32,000 before the federal tax credit. Design and permitting adds $1,500-$3,000. Roof-mount work on a standard composition shingle roof is included in most installs; tile-hook mounting on clay barrel tiles adds $2,000-$5,000. A panel-only replacement on existing racking runs $4,000-$9,000. A full system replacement with new racking and inverter runs $18,000-$28,000. What changes the price: roof condition and pitch, whether you need a main panel upgrade, how much shading your trees create, and whether your home is in the flats or the hills with different permitting and access requirements. Because Encino’s mature live oak canopy creates serious partial shading on many residential rooftops that look open on satellite imagery but are shadowed for hours by protected heritage trees. A standard string inverter treats the whole array as one circuit, so one shaded panel can take the entire system down. Microinverters or DC optimizers let each panel operate independently, which is non-negotiable on most Encino roofs. We do shading analysis on-site, not from remote tools. Sustained temperatures above 105°F push panel operating temperatures well past the standard 25°C baseline, compressing voltage output at peak afternoon demand, which is exactly when your AC load and grid export value are highest in Encino. Panels with high temperature coefficients can see production estimates miss by 10-15% during summer. We select panels with low temperature coefficients, we leave proper roof standoff for airflow underneath the array, and we calculate your year-25 output on Encino heat data, not a generic California average.
